Ingredients You’ll Need
- 1 lb pizza dough (homemade or store-bought)
- 3 tbsp butter, melted
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 1/2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 tsp dried Italian seasoning (or oregano + basil)
- 1 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ped (optional garnish)
- Marinara sauce, for dipping

How to Make
-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C).
- Roll or press the pizza dough into a rectangle about 9×13 inches on a lightly greased baking sheet.
- In a small bowl, mix melted butter with minced garlic. Brush evenly over the dough.
- Sprinkle mozzarella and Parmesan cheese evenly over the top. Finish with Italian seasoning.
- Bake for 12–15 minutes, until cheese is bubbly and edges are golden.
- Remove from oven, sprinkle with fresh parsley, and let rest for 5 minutes.
- Cut into strips using a sharp knife or pizza cutter. Serve warm with marinara sauce for dipping.

Tips for Success
- Don’t overbake—watch closely to keep cheese gooey, not dry.
- Let the cheese sticks rest briefly before slicing for cleaner cuts.
- Use parchment paper for easy cleanup and no sticking.
- If using homemade dough, let it rest for 10 minutes before baking for fluffier breadsticks.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Overloading with cheese—too much will slide off the dough.
- Not spreading garlic butter evenly—the flavor should be in every bite.
- Cutting while too hot—this causes cheese to slide around.
- Using cold dough—let it come to room temperature for better rising.
How to Store & Reheat
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ven at 375°F for 8–10 minutes until warm and melty again. Avoid microwaving as it makes the bread soggy. You can also freeze baked cheese sticks for up to 2 months—just reheat in the oven straight from frozen.
